‘We need childcare’: East Nashville daycare plan for 137 children draws neighborhood concerns

A plan has been submitted to convert an existing home into a Montessori school. The proposed school would have a capacity for up to 137 children. The plan involves a property on more than five acres of land.
The proposal is for a location at 2616 Tiffany Drive. Further details about the plan are available from the source.
Concerns have been raised by the neighborhood regarding the proposal, with some expressing a need for childcare.
